Dawson Mine has an exciting opportunity for an experienced Maintenance Supervisor to join the Southern HME Workshop Maintenance team on a permanent basis, based in Moura, QLD. This role will have you oversee a range of equipment such as Electric Drive Haul Trucks, Dozers, Graders, Watercarts and the Wheel Loader Fleet, whilst working within the site’s work management process to deliver safe and on-time maintenance.

The Maintenance Supervisor’s key responsibilities are, but not limited to:

  • Develop a culture focused on safety and efficiency that will be able to deliver optimal business results.
  • Lead a team of mixed trades’ people, comprising of employees, embedded and contractors to complete quality work per the maintenance schedule.
  • Support effective resource allocation (people, equipment, and resources) to meet maintenance work schedules.
  • Provide support and advice to the Maintenance team on ways to optimise equipment reliability and availability.
  • Work with operations and process team to address daily operational issues.
  • Focus on identifying long term process improvement opportunities and delivery of projects to achieve outcomes.
  • Carry out all work safely and in accordance with correct operating procedures.
  • Operate in a way that protects and promotes the reputation of the organisation.
  • Complete all tasks and duties as reasonably requested by the leader and key stakeholders in a safe manner and in alignment with Anglo’s values.
  • Proactively build and maintain positive working relationships through teamwork and mutual respect.
  • Be actively involved in the team process, contributing critically to the planning and implementation of work.
  • Mechanical Trade Qualification (Diesel Fitting, Boilermaking or Auto Electrical Trade).
  • Hold the Supervisor & Risk Facilitator competencies (S1, 2, 3 & G2).
  • Proven experience maintaining HME mine site equipment including Loaders, Dozers, Graders, Trucks.
  • A strong understanding of open cut mining equipment and mining technique.
  • A desire to continually work at being an effective supervisor and leader.
  • Knowledge of SAP and Project Management tools is highly desirable.
